Gardening Craft: Beaded Planter Tutorial297
Introduction
Bring a touch of vibrant color and whimsical charm to your indoor or outdoor garden with this easy-to-make beaded planter. With a few simple supplies and a little creativity, you can transform ordinary pots into exquisite works of art that will add a unique touch to your plant displays.
Materials
Empty plant pot (any size or shape)
Colorful seed beads (multiple colors and sizes)
Beading wire (flexible and sturdy)
Wire cutters
Ruler or tape measure
Instructions
Measure and Cut the Beading Wire: Determine the desired length of the beaded wire by wrapping it around the circumference of the plant pot and adding a few inches for tying. Cut the wire to this length.
String the Beads: Thread the seed beads onto the wire in any pattern you desire. You can create solid colors, alternating colors, or intricate designs by mixing different bead sizes and shapes.
Secure the Wire to the Pot: Tie one end of the beaded wire to the rim of the plant pot using a simple knot. Insert the other end of the wire through the hole in the bottom of the pot and pull it through until the beaded wire is taut.
Tighten the Beads: Slide the beads down the wire towards the bottom of the pot to create a snug fit. Use a ruler or tape measure to ensure that the beads are evenly distributed.
Tie the Wire: Tie the two ends of the beaded wire together at the bottom of the pot using a secure knot. Trim any excess wire.
Finishing Touches: You can enhance the look of your beaded planter by adding additional embellishments such as ribbons, tassels, or decorative beads. Glue or tie these elements to the pot for a personalized touch.
Tips
Use a variety of bead sizes and shapes to create visual interest.
Experiment with different beading patterns to achieve unique effects.
If you are using heavy beads, consider adding a small weight to the bottom of the planter to prevent it from tipping over.
Seal the beads with a clear glaze to protect them from moisture and fading.
Make multiple beaded planters in different sizes and colors to create a cohesive look in your garden.
